Hot Buffalo Chicken Dip Recipe

Ingredients:  
Ingredients:  
1 - 8 oz. cream cheese, softened
1 cup crumbled blue cheese

1/2 stick butter
1 - 6 oz. "Red Hot Sauce"
1 large cooked chicken breast

mozzarella cheese, shredded

Directions:
Directions:
Mix cream cheese and blue cheese together and spread in the bottom of an 8X8 baking dish and set aside. In a medium bowl, shred chicken and mix with red hot sauce and butter. Spread on top of cheese mixture. Top with mozzarella cheese. Bake at 350 degrees for 20 minutes.
